Re: can I mod a 360 controller to be a usb mouse?
I use JoyToKey. Works quite nicely.
The way I've got it mapped out is like this:
Left analog stick = Mouse movement
Right analog stick = Scroll up/down
A = Left click
B = Backspace
X = Right Click
I also have a few other buttons mapped out, as well as the analog triggers, but I don't recall what's mapped to what at the moment.
